Pakistan Karachi Jobs, The Financial Reporting Analyst (OG-I/AVP) is responsible for preparing financial statements, statutory audits and regulatory reporting. Candidates must have at least four years of experience in financial reporting or auditing, preferably with a professional qualification such as CA, ACCA or CMA. Responsibilities include consolidating financial statements, preparing annual reports and coordinating audits with internal and external teams. The role requires attention to detail, strong analytical skills and an understanding of IFRS standards Pakistan Karachi Jobs.

Pakistan Karachi Jobs, The Manager Financial Data Monitoring and IFRS (OG-I/AVP) position focuses on financial risk assessment, classification and compliance with IFRS 9 standards. Candidates should have six years of experience in financial reporting or auditing, along with a strong background in financial analytics, data modeling and risk assessment. Responsibilities include managing Expected Credit Loss (ECL) calculations, working with financial models and ensuring accurate financial reporting. Proficiency in financial data tools like Python, Power BI and SQL is preferred Pakistan Karachi Jobs.

Pakistan Karachi Jobs, The National Bank of Pakistan is one of the largest and most prestigious banks in the country. Established to support Pakistan’s economic growth, NBP provides a wide range of financial services, including retail and corporate banking, investment solutions and trade finance. With a network of branches across Pakistan and international presence, NBP plays a crucial role in the country’s financial stability Pakistan Karachi Jobs.

Pakistan Karachi Jobs, NBP operates under a well-defined corporate governance structure to ensure transparency, compliance and efficient management. The bank follows International Financial Reporting Standards (IFRS) and is regulated by the State Bank of Pakistan (SBP) to ensure adherence to national and global banking policies. Its financial control division is responsible for risk assessment, data monitoring, financial reporting and regulatory compliance to maintain the bank’s financial health.
